Gustan is on trial in his new home. Gustan - Special Needs Dog. Gustan is a desexed male German Shepherd stock coat currently in care at Kurri Kurri.
Gustan was a rescue from a Sydney Animal Shelter who contacted GSD Rescue seeking our assistance to rescue this boy. You see Gustan is an anxious dog and when dumped at the animal shelter he was not coping in this confined area surrounded by barking dogs. He started to turn in circles chasing his tail which is as a result of stress.
So Gustan has come into our care and has been around all his fellow rescue shepherds and is social but to some extent aloof. He needs a home where he is the only dog and where his owners understand he suffers from anxiety this manifests itself with him spinning and chasing his tail. This occurs mainly when he wakes in the morning and being around other dogs compounds his stress.
So we need to find Gustan a home where he is the only dog and can be loved and included in his new home. Gustan is only a young dog and given time patience and understanding we are sure this behaviour will stop.

Medical notes
Gustan is desexed, vaccinated C5 on heart worm prevention and is microchipped. \ He has been wormed and flea treated and will be professionally groomed prior to going to his new home.
Gustan is in good health but suffers from anxiety so he needs to find a home who understand his needs and are prepare to commit to his care.
